A MARTIAL arts professional and health and fitness teacher from West Wiltshire has just published his third book.

Matt Hill, a 44-year-old from Seend Cleeve, who runs the local Systema Academy, has recently released his third book. 'Living Systema' through Mirador Publishing.

The books cover what he teaches at his Systema Academy on the Avonside Enterprise Park in Melksham, which he launched five years ago and now has more than 100 members.

Matt said: “Living Systema is aimed at getting people out of their chair, out of the gym and back to a sustainable and natural level of health, skill fitness and wellbeing. It outlines 30 practices to integrate training into everyday life.”

Mr Hill, a former captain in the Parachute Regiment, is a 5th Dan in Aikido, a modern Japanese martial art, and lived in a DoJo in Japan for two years.

After leaving the Parachute Regiment, he has been teaching full time at his academy as well as teaching seminars and in boot camps in the UK and around the world.

He said: “I've seen the difference that Systema makes to people of all ages, making them calmer, healthier, more confident and happier. I'm very proud to be able to share this message to a wider audience.
